문법

Singular and plural issue

× Currently I'm working at a local gym which focus on teenagers fitness training.

Currently I'm working at a local gym which focuses on teenagers' fitness training.

The verb 'focus' should be in the third person singular form 'focuses' to agree with the singular subject 'gym'. Also, 'teenagers fitness training' needs a possessive apostrophe to indicate that the fitness training belongs to the teenagers, so it should be 'teenagers' fitness training'.

Third person singular issue

× Currently I'm working as a receptionist at a local gym which works on teenagers training.

Currently I'm working as a receptionist at a local gym which works on teenagers' training.

The phrase 'teenagers training' requires a possessive apostrophe to show that the training is for teenagers, so it should be 'teenagers' training'.

Singular and plural issue

× I'm surrounded by a lot of teenagers every day and therefore and it gets a little bit noisy sometimes.

I'm surrounded by a lot of teenagers every day and therefore it gets a little bit noisy sometimes.

The sentence contains an unnecessary conjunction 'and' before 'it gets', which should be removed to correct the sentence structure.

Singular and plural issue

× Yes, it is a good place to work because it offers several employees benefits such as free access to the gym, free organized activities, and they even prepared a birthday cake on my birthday.

Yes, it is a good place to work because it offers several employee benefits such as free access to the gym, free organized activities, and they even prepared a birthday cake on my birthday.

The phrase 'employees benefits' should be 'employee benefits' because 'employee' acts as an adjective describing the type of benefits, and adjectives are singular in form.

Singular and plural issue

× Yes, I do like the place where I work and first reason is because it offers several employees benefits such as free access to the gym or free organized activity and secondly, I do love this atmosphere.

Yes, I do like the place where I work and the first reason is because it offers several employee benefits such as free access to the gym or free organized activities and secondly, I do love this atmosphere.

The phrase 'employees benefits' should be 'employee benefits' as 'employee' is an adjective here. Also, 'free organized activity' should be plural 'free organized activities' to match the plural 'several'.

Article errors

× I hope I could become a office manager in the future because I would like to develop my skills and take on more responsibility.

I hope I could become an office manager in the future because I would like to develop my skills and take on more responsibility.

The article 'a' should be 'an' before a word starting with a vowel sound like 'office'.

Modal verb usage

× I hope I could become a office manager in the future because I would like to develop my skills and take on more responsibility.

I hope I can become an office manager in the future because I would like to develop my skills and take on more responsibility.

The modal verb 'could' implies past ability or conditional mood, but here the speaker expresses a present hope for the future, so 'can' is more appropriate.

Sentence structure errors

× I wish I can apply my organizational skills and leadership ability in.

I wish I can apply my organizational skills and leadership ability in the future.

The sentence ends abruptly with the preposition 'in' without an object. Adding 'the future' completes the sentence and clarifies the meaning.
